Iguazu Falls is one of the most popular tourist destinations in Argentina. It is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and is known for its stunning waterfalls. If you are planning a trip from Bahia Blanca to Iguazu Falls, here is a guide to help you plan your trip.

Language

The official language of Argentina is Spanish. However, English is widely spoken in tourist areas, including Iguazu Falls.

Currency

The official currency of Argentina is the Argentine peso (ARS). You can exchange currency at banks, exchange bureaus, and hotels. Credit cards are also widely accepted.

Distance

The distance from Bahia Blanca to Iguazu Falls is approximately 1,100 kilometers (683 miles). The journey by car takes about 14 hours. You can also fly from Bahia Blanca to Puerto Iguazu, which takes about 2 hours.

How to Reach

There are several ways to reach Iguazu Falls from Bahia Blanca.

  • By car: The drive from Bahia Blanca to Iguazu Falls takes about 14 hours. The route is well-maintained and there are plenty of places to stop for food and gas along the way.
  • By plane: There are several airlines that offer flights from Bahia Blanca to Puerto Iguazu. The flight takes about 2 hours.
  • By bus: There are several bus companies that offer service from Bahia Blanca to Puerto Iguazu. The journey takes about 20 hours.

Best time to go

The best time to visit Iguazu Falls is during the dry season, which runs from April to October. During this time, the weather is mild and there is less chance of rain. However, the falls are still impressive during the wet season, which runs from November to March. During this time, the falls are more powerful and the surrounding rainforest is more lush.

What to Eat

There are many delicious foods to try in Puerto Iguazu. Some of the most popular dishes include:

  • Asado: This is a traditional Argentine barbecue that is usually made with beef, pork, or lamb.
  • Empanadas: These are pastries that are filled with a variety of ingredients, such as meat, cheese, or vegetables.
  • Locro: This is a thick stew that is made with corn, beans, and meat.
  • Dulce de leche: This is a caramel sauce that is used as a topping for desserts.
